Davidkn wrote: Be interested to know how long this tunesys takes please. It's still running...so close to 24-hours and it's on tune 2 of 4 "Tune 2 of 4 started..." Tune 1 finished after about 12-hours. On the first tune, I ran a showtask -d 123 on the initial tunesys task...then it spun off task 124, so showtask -d 124. Came in this morning, and task 124 was done, so I ran a showtask to see all of them and there was this guy 482 background_command tunenodech active 1/2 389/1831 389 of 1831 GBs to move...I'll report back at the end of the day. |

RitonLaBevue wrote: Architect wrote: RitonLaBevue wrote: Rather than tunesys which must be run a lot of times before having nice results, we use tunevv. from what i've seen, that issue is finally fixed in 3.2.1 tunesys had some issues tuning R6 before that release. You mean tunesys really balance datas through pds ? Yes, and from what i saw, it does it quite nicely as well. As long as the system is balanced of course. |
